Route Description

Everything you need to know about the corridor Laredo - Chiquimula

The logistics corridor connecting Laredo, Texas, with Chiquimula, Guatemala, represents a vital trade route for North American and Central American commerce. This 1,749-kilometer cross-border corridor facilitates the movement of goods between the United States and Guatemala, serving as a key artery for regional supply chains. The route traverses diverse terrain and crosses multiple international borders, requiring expertise in cross-border logistics and customs procedures.

The economic significance of this corridor is substantial, linking major industrial centers in Texas with Guatemala's agricultural and manufacturing hubs. Companies operating along this route benefit from Laredo's position as a major gateway for US-Mexico trade, while Chiquimula serves as an important distribution point for eastern Guatemala and neighboring countries. The corridor supports various industries including automotive, electronics, agricultural products, and consumer goods.

Transportation infrastructure along this route includes major highways such as Interstate 35 from Laredo, connecting to Mexican Federal Highways, and continuing through Central America. Key border crossings at Laredo and various points in Mexico require specialized knowledge of customs procedures and documentation. Laredo Origin

Laredo, Texas, stands as one of the busiest inland ports in the United States, strategically positioned on the US-Mexico border. This location makes it a critical hub for international trade, with extensive warehousing, distribution centers, and transportation infrastructure. The city's economy is heavily oriented toward logistics and international commerce, supported by multiple interstate highways including I-35, which connects to major markets throughout the United States. Laredo's transportation infrastructure includes the World Trade Bridge, one of the largest commercial border crossings, and a robust network of logistics providers, making it an ideal origin point for cross-border shipments.

Chiquimula Destination

Chiquimula

Chiquimula, Guatemala

Chiquimula, located in eastern Guatemala, serves as an important commercial and transportation hub for the region. Known as the "Pearl of the East," Chiquimula's strategic location provides access to Guatemala's agricultural heartland and serves as a gateway to neighboring countries including Honduras, El Salvador, and Nicaragua. The city's economy includes agriculture, manufacturing, and distribution activities, with growing industrial development in surrounding areas. Transportation infrastructure includes connections to Guatemala's highway network and proximity to major ports, facilitating the movement of goods throughout Central America.
